SDAMOW1 ;ALB/CAW - Waiting Time Report (con't) ; 8-NOV-93
Source file <SDAMOW1.m>
| Package | Total | Call Graph |
|---|---|---|
| Scheduling | 5 | $$FIND^SDAM2 $$LINE^SDAMOW ($$REJECT,STORE)^SDAMOWB PRINT^SDAMOWP ^SDAMOWP1 |
| Kernel | 2 | HOME^%ZIS ^%ZISC |
| Registration | 1 | ($$FDATE,PAUSE)^VALM1 |
| VA Fileman | 1 | DW^%DTC |
| Name | Comments | DBIA/ICR reference |
|---|---|---|
| QTPRAPP | ||
| DISP() | ; -- display selection choices
; input: all selection variables ; output: none ; return: displayed w/o mishap [ 1|yes 0|no] |
|
| INIT() | ; init variables
|
|
| STARTQ | ||
| PROCAPPT | ;process each appointment
; INPUT: ; SDOPEINE - INE of Outpatient Encounter File #409.68 ; SDT - Appointment Date/Time ; OUTPUT: ; DFN - IEN of Patient File #2 ; SDCLIN - Clinic, Pointer to Hospital Location File #44 ; SDSTOP - Stop Code Number Pointer to Clinic Stop #40.7 ; SDDIV - Division, Pointer to MC Division File #40.8 ; SDCHKIN - Checkin Date/Time in FM format ; SDCHKOUT - Checkout Date/Time " |
|
| START | ; -- entry point to start
|
|
| BUILD | ;build tmp array with line values & summary totals
|
|
| DISPQ |
| Name | Line Occurrences |
|---|---|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Function Call: WRITE |
|
| Routine Call |
|
| Name | Line Occurrences (* Changed, ! Killed) |
|---|---|
| ^DPT - [#2] | PROCAPPT+17 |
| ^SC - [#44] | PROCAPPT+27 |
| ^SCE - [#409.68] | PROCAPPT+13 |
| ^SCE("B" | BUILD+3, BUILD+4 |
| ^TMP("SDWAIT" | START+1!, START+6! |
| ^TMP("SDWTTOT" | START+1!, START+6! |
| ^TMP("SDWTTOTD" | START+6! |
| ^TMP("SDWTTOTG" | START+6! |
| Name | Line Occurrences |
|---|---|
| $$INIT | START+4 |
| BUILD | START+5 |
| DISPQ | DISP+15 |
| PROCAPPT | BUILD+4 |
| QTPRAPP | PROCAPPT+14, PROCAPPT+16, PROCAPPT+17, PROCAPPT+19, PROCAPPT+26, PROCAPPT+31, PROCAPPT+33 |
| STARTQ | START+4 |
| >> | Not killed explicitly |
| * | Changed |
| ! | Killed |
| ~ | Newed |
| Name | Field # of Occurrence |
|---|---|
| >> %Y | PROCAPPT+23 |
| >> C | DISP+11*, DISP+13*, DISP+15* |
| >> D | DISP+11*, DISP+12*, DISP+15* |
| >> DFN | PROCAPPT+14*, PROCAPPT+17, PROCAPPT+25, PROCAPPT+27, PROCAPPT+34 |
| >> I | DISP+15* |
| IO | START+2 |
| IOF | DISP+5 |
| IOM | INIT+1 |
| PC | PROCAPPT+12~ |
| >> S | DISP+11*, DISP+14*, DISP+15* |
| SDAMDD | START+3~ |
| SDASH | START+3~, INIT+1* |
| >> SDASH1 | INIT+1* |
| SDATA | STARTQ+1! |
| SDATE | STARTQ+1! |
| >> SDBEG | BUILD+2, DISP+7 |
| SDCHKIN | STARTQ+1!, PROCAPPT+28*, PROCAPPT+30 |
| SDCHKOUT | STARTQ+1!, PROCAPPT+29*, PROCAPPT+30 |
| SDCKNODE | PROCAPPT+12~, PROCAPPT+27*, PROCAPPT+28, PROCAPPT+29 |
| SDCLIN | STARTQ+1!, PROCAPPT+20*, PROCAPPT+25, PROCAPPT+27, PROCAPPT+34 |
| SDDATA | STARTQ+1!, PROCAPPT+32* |
| SDDAY | STARTQ+1!, PROCAPPT+23*, PROCAPPT+25 |
| SDDIV | STARTQ+1!, PROCAPPT+24*, PROCAPPT+25, PROCAPPT+34 |
| SDDIVNAM | STARTQ+1! |
| >> SDEND | BUILD+3, DISP+7 |
| SDENODE | PROCAPPT+12~, PROCAPPT+13*, PROCAPPT+14, PROCAPPT+16, PROCAPPT+19, PROCAPPT+20, PROCAPPT+21, PROCAPPT+24 |
| SDLEN | START+3~, INIT+1* |
| SDOPEIEN | STARTQ+1!, BUILD+3*, BUILD+4*, PROCAPPT+13 |
| SDOTTIME | STARTQ+1! |
| SDPAGE | START+3~, INIT+1* |
| SDRT | START+3~ |
| >> SDSORT | PROCAPPT+34, DISP+8, DISP+9, DISP+14 |
| SDSTOP | STARTQ+1!, PROCAPPT+21*, PROCAPPT+25, PROCAPPT+34 |
| SDT | STARTQ+1!, BUILD+2*, BUILD+3*, BUILD+4, PROCAPPT+17, PROCAPPT+22, PROCAPPT+27, PROCAPPT+34 |
| SDTMPND | PROCAPPT+12~ |
| SDTTTIME | STARTQ+1! |
| SDWTTIME | STARTQ+1! |
| SDX | PROCAPPT+12~, PROCAPPT+25*, PROCAPPT+26, PROCAPPT+30*, PROCAPPT+31, PROCAPPT+32 |
| U | PROCAPPT+14, PROCAPPT+16, PROCAPPT+17, PROCAPPT+19, PROCAPPT+20, PROCAPPT+21, PROCAPPT+24, PROCAPPT+25, PROCAPPT+28, PROCAPPT+29 , PROCAPPT+30, PROCAPPT+32 |
| VAERR | STARTQ+1! |
| >> VAUTC | DISP+13 |
| >> VAUTC( | DISP+13, DISP+15 |
| >> VAUTC(0 | DISP+13 |
| >> VAUTD | DISP+12 |
| >> VAUTD( | DISP+12, DISP+15 |
| >> VAUTD(0 | DISP+12 |
| VAUTS | STARTQ+1!, DISP+14 |
| VAUTS( | DISP+14, DISP+15 |
| VAUTS(0 | DISP+14 |
| >> X | PROCAPPT+22* |
| >> Y | DISP+15, DISP+17*, DISPQ |
| >> ZTQUEUED | STARTQ |
| Name | Field # of Occurrence |
|---|---|
| $T(SORT1+SDSORT^SDAMOWP1 | DISP+8 |